Output a432403b5e60e27a0c6fedf5669284003a2d4c98f9d30cb7e8e7ab6c72f4531a:0

value
10314998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c287a296255860433bf251647ead61ce44eee1db OP_EQUAL
address
3KRbVrKEdmHGT6Pz6ymyNbeUrKjQabgCTw
transaction
a432403b5e60e27a0c6fedf5669284003a2d4c98f9d30cb7e8e7ab6c72f4531a
confirmations
387006
spent
true